Bell & Ross Watches - Square, Practical and More Than Good
Anyone looking for a high-quality wristwatch these days simply can't ignore the striking "square watches" from Bell & Ross. Fifteen years ago, industrial designer Bruno Belamich and his childhood friend, Carlos Rosillo, launched the company, whose unique watches have been an integral part of the industry since Baselworld 2005, at the very latest. After graduating, the two founders worked as specialists for onboard instruments in the aviation industry, gaining experience in the field of watches. The inspiration for the unusual, angular design of their wristwatches is said to date back to this era. With this unconventional design, Bell & Ross attracted attention early on, particularly among collectors, and quickly established a name for itself. Even though opinions on the daring design initially differed greatly, the company's advertising campaign was well received, and the idea of watches inspired by aircraft instruments caught on!
Today, Bell & Ross watches are undisputedly among the world's leading luxury watch brands. As a relatively young company, it's quite something to be able to compete with established luxury brands like Rolex, etc. Today, Belamich and Rosillo can look back on collaborations with renowned brands like Ralph Lauren and Chanel, and the name Bell & Ross has long been synonymous with the industry. The company is headquartered in Paris, but since 1996, production has taken place at the factory in the Swiss "watchmaking city" of La Chaux-de-Fonds. Bell & Ross now has 500 retail outlets in 50 different countries and sells around 60,000 watches annually.

Bell & Ross divides its extravagant range into the sections Sky, Earth, and Sea. As the names suggest, the respective models were inspired by the natural elements. Individual pieces stand out for their very unusual designs: the BR 01 Instrument and BR 03 Instrument models from the Sky category. The wristwatches, with their customary angular design, are particularly reminiscent of an aircraft's onboard instruments and thus fit perfectly into the collection. Other models impress primarily with their remarkable functions: in particular the BR 02 Instrument from the Water category, which remains water-resistant to a depth of 11,100 meters. Visually in the style of sporty diving watches, the watch can also be worn above water.

Bell & Ross also offers several exclusive luxury models in a variety of designs for the most discerning customer, whether man or woman: One interesting example is the BR-X1 Tourbillon Sapphire model, whose case is made entirely of sapphire. After diamonds, sapphire is the hardest material in the world, making the transparent watch not only a real eye-catcher but also particularly scratch-resistant. Due to the extremely elaborate workmanship, the watch is limited to only 5 (!) pieces worldwide, and the price is a proud 450,000€.
